个人简介

2021年08月-至今:教授,厦门大学物理科学与技术学院,物理系,生物仿生及软物质研究院 2014年09月-2021年07月:副教授,厦门大学物理科学与技术学院,物理系,生物仿生及软物质研究院 2019年08月-2020年08月:访问学者,美国佐治亚理工学院,材料科学与工程 2009年09月-2014年07月:理学博士,厦门大学化学化工学院,化学系,物理化学 2010年08月-2011年08月:联合培养博士,美国爱荷华州立大学,材料科学与工程学院 2005年09月-2009年07月:理学学士,厦门大学化学化工学院,化学系

研究领域

无机微纳米功能材料,柔性能源器件(钙钛矿太阳能电池、电化学储能器件、摩擦纳米发电机等),可穿戴生物传感器。
